Reading beat Huddersfield Town

Billy Sharp's first-half strike is enough for Reading to beat Huddersfield Town 1-0.

Reading have beaten Huddersfield Town 1-0 at the John Smith's Stadium in the Championship.

Billy Sharp headed home Pavel Pogrebnyak's cross just after the half-hour mark to
give the Royals the points.

Huddersfield hammered on the door in the second half and the visitors had Alex McCarthy to thank for a string of saves to deny the home side.

Joel Lynch was sent off for a second bookable offence late on when he committed a poorly timed challenge on Pogrebnyak.
